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ado's Q3 2013 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2013,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ado held 2,008 positions worth $10.8B, up 2.2% from $10.6B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 14% of the portfolio.

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ado withdrew a net $395M in Q3 2013, closing 35 positions and reducing 816 holdings. Its most notable exit was NEWS CORPORATION CL-A, an estimated $60.6M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 15% of assets, up from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Healthcare.

Against the trend, Public Employees Retirement Association of Colorado opened a new position in Twenty-First Century Fox, Inc. Class A worth $61.4M.
